Recent on-chain analytics have sent ripples through the cryptocurrency market, revealing a monumental acquisition of XRP by crypto whales. Within a single 24-hour period, deep-pocketed investors snapped up approximately $100 million worth of XRP, signaling a robust and potentially strategic accumulation phase for Ripple‘s native token. This significant capital injection has ignited intense speculation about the underlying motives of these large holders and what it could mean for XRP’s future trajectory.

The sheer volume of this whale activity points to a strong conviction among institutional players or sophisticated investors who are positioning themselves for a significant market movement. Such substantial purchases often precede periods of price appreciation, as large buyers effectively reduce the circulating supply available on exchanges, leading to upward price pressure if demand continues to outstrip supply.

Several factors are likely contributing to this renewed bullishness around XRP:

  • Evolving Regulatory Landscape: The ongoing legal battle between Ripple and the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) has been a defining narrative for XRP. However, recent developments and partial victories for Ripple have introduced a degree of regulatory clarity, de-risking the asset in the eyes of some large investors. A definitive resolution or a favorable settlement could unlock substantial institutional capital that has been on the sidelines.
  • Ripple’s Ecosystem Growth: Beyond the lawsuit, Ripple continues to expand its global payment network, RippleNet, and its On-Demand Liquidity (ODL) solution, which leverages XRP for instant, low-cost cross-border payments. The company’s focus on enterprise solutions, partnerships with financial institutions, and exploration of Central Bank Digital Currencies (CBDCs) and tokenization of real-world assets provides a strong utility-driven narrative for XRP.
  • Strategic Market Positioning: XRP’s established position as one of the largest cryptocurrencies by market capitalization, coupled with its high liquidity, makes it an attractive asset for large capital inflows. Whales often target assets with deep order books that can absorb their large trades without causing excessive slippage, and XRP fits this profile.

Furthermore, analysts are observing critical technical indicators coinciding with this accumulation. Reports highlight a “crucial price gap” that XRP has been navigating. Whales, known for their sophisticated market timing, often use such technical levels to strategically enter or exit positions. Their current accumulation at these specific junctures suggests a belief that XRP is either at a bottoming out phase or on the cusp of breaking through key resistance levels, potentially signaling an imminent bullish reversal or continuation.

The immediate impact of such a large buy-in is a potential reduction in market sell pressure and a bolstering of market confidence. If retail investors perceive this whale activity as a strong buy signal, it could trigger a broader rally. However, the cryptocurrency market remains inherently volatile. While whale movements are compelling indicators, they do not guarantee future price performance. External macro-economic factors, broader crypto market sentiment, and any unforeseen regulatory shifts will continue to play pivotal roles in XRP’s price trajectory.

What does 'crypto whales' mean in this context?

Crypto whales refer to individuals or entities holding large amounts of a specific cryptocurrency, whose trades are substantial enough to influence market prices.

Why are whales buying XRP now?

Whales are likely buying XRP due to increasing regulatory clarity for Ripple, ongoing developments in Ripple’s ecosystem like ODL, and XRP’s strategic market positioning as a liquid asset.

Will this whale activity guarantee a price increase for XRP?

While significant whale accumulation is a strong bullish signal, it does not guarantee a price increase. Market volatility, broader crypto trends, and regulatory developments will continue to influence XRP’s price.
